We are opening bidding for a period dinner for 4, to be served at Pennsic
this August in the encampment of the Barony of Dun Carraig. The winning
bidder can choose from one of 3 cuisines: Renaissance English, Renaissance
Mediterranean (Italian, Catalan, Neapolitan) or Middle Eastern. The dinner
will consist of multiple courses and will include a minimum of 3
meat/fish/chicken dishes. We will work with the winning bidder to make sure
that the menu is agreeable and has no ingredients that the winner is
allergic to.

The auction of this exquisite meal will benefit the Calvert County, MD Relay
for Life, the signature event of the American Cancer Society. Money raised
will be used by the ACS to fund research, education and support for cancer
patients and their families. The ACS is very proud to have provided research
funding for 40 researchers who have gone on to win the Nobel prize,
including two this past year. 100% of the amount bid will go to the Relay
event.
